With The Laudibus Chamber Choir and the English Festival Orchestra, conducted by Michael Brewer, O.B.E.
After Bachs death his music was neglected by the public for over 80 years, although a few musicians admired it, among them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art and Ludwig Van Beethoven. A revival of interest in Bachs music occurred in the mid-19th century when the German composer Felix Mendelssohn arranged a performance of the St. Matthew's Passion in 1829, creating great popular interest in Bachs music that has persisted ever since.
Taped in concert at the English Music Festival at Stratford-upon-Avon, this magnificent digital recording of Bachs celebrated St. Matthew's Passion features virtuoso performances by some of the most exciting performers to emerge in recent years.
